About This Program
The Registered Nursing/Registered Nurse associate degree program at North Florida College is offered by this public institution in Madison, FL. Classified under CIP code 51.3801 in the registered nursing and clinical sciences field, this associate-level program provides the academic and clinical preparation needed for students to pursue NCLEX-RN licensure and begin careers as registered nurses.
North Florida College offers several complementary health programs, including Registered Nursing/Registered Nurse at the certificate level, Licensed Practical/Vocational Nurse Training, Medical Insurance Specialist/Medical Biller, and Emergency Medical Technology/Technician (EMT Paramedic) at both certificate levels. The associate degree nursing program at North Florida College builds on foundational nursing skills with additional coursework in health sciences and clinical rotations, positioning graduates for patient care roles across a variety of healthcare environments.
